Frequently Asked Questions

What was First Troop Philadelphia City Cavalry's revenue in 2014?

First Troop Philadelphia City Cavalry reported $353K in total revenue for the 2014 tax year, with $259K in total expenses and $6.1M in net assets.

Understanding IRS Form 990

The IRS Form 990 is a public document that tax-exempt organizations must file annually. It provides detailed information about an organization's finances, governance, and activities. Key sections include revenue and expenses, compensation of officers, and program accomplishments.
